Die Kombination aus 127.0.0.1:49342 spielt eine wesentliche Rolle in der Welt der Webentwicklung und Netzwerkverwaltung. 127.0.0.1 ist die Loopback-IP-Adresse (localhost), die immer auf den eigenen Computer verweist, und 49342 ist eine Portnummer, die für spezifische Anwendungen und Tests auf diesem Computer genutzt wird. Diese Zahlen sind von zentraler Bedeutung für Entwickler, die Websites und Anwendungen lokal testen wollen, ohne sie ins Internet zu stellen. In diesem Artikel erklären wir, was genau 127.0.0.1:49342 bedeutet, wie man es verwendet und welche Vorteile es für deine Arbeit als Entwickler oder Netzwerkadministrator bietet.
Was ist 127.0.0.1:49342?
127.0.0.1:49342 ist eine spezielle Kombination aus einer IP-Adresse und einer Portnummer, die in lokalen Netzwerken und der Webentwicklung verwendet wird. 127.0.0.1 ist die Loopback-Adresse, die immer auf den eigenen Computer verweist – dieser Bereich wird verwendet, um Netzwerkkommunikation innerhalb des Geräts selbst zu ermöglichen, ohne dass eine tatsächliche Verbindung zu einem anderen Gerät im Netzwerk erforderlich ist. Die Portnummer 49342 ist eine zufällig gewählte Zahl (oft aus dem Bereich der dynamischen Ports), die spezifische Services oder Anwendungen anweist, über diese Schnittstelle zu kommunizieren. Diese Kombination wird typischerweise bei Entwicklungsumgebungen und Testservern verwendet, da sie eine einfache Möglichkeit bietet, Software lokal zu testen, ohne öffentlich zugänglich zu sein.
Was bedeutet 127.0.0.1?
127.0.0.1 ist die standardisierte IP-Adresse für Localhost. Diese Adresse stellt sicher, dass alle Netzwerkpakete, die an 127.0.0.1 gesendet werden, wieder zum gleichen Gerät zurückkommen. Es ist also ein Netzwerk-Loopback, der in erster Linie dazu dient, zu testen, ob das Netzwerk richtig funktioniert, ohne die Notwendigkeit einer externen Verbindung. Entwickler nutzen 127.0.0.1, um lokale Server zu testen, etwa für Webanwendungen, APIs oder Datenbankverbindungen. Es ist auch hilfreich, um sicherzustellen, dass die Internetanbindung korrekt funktioniert, ohne den Verkehr tatsächlich ins Internet zu senden.
Was ist eine Portnummer und warum ist 49342 wichtig?
Portnummern sind erforderlich, um verschiedene Dienste auf einem Gerät zu unterscheiden, das über das gleiche Netzwerk kommuniziert. Sie ermöglichen es, dass Daten an den richtigen Prozess oder Service auf einem Computer gesendet werden. Zum Beispiel hat der Webserver HTTP typischerweise Port 80 und HTTPS Port 443. Port 49342 ist ein zufällig zugewiesener dynamischer Port, der für eine bestimmte Anwendung oder einen Service auf deinem Computer verwendet wird. Diese Portnummer ist entscheidend, um sicherzustellen, dass Anfragen an den richtigen Prozess auf dem lokalen Server gerichtet werden. Wenn du beispielsweise eine lokale Datenbank oder einen lokalen Webserver betreibst, könnte dieser Port für die Kommunikation zwischen den Anwendungen genutzt werden.
Wie kann man 127.0.0.1:49342 erreichen?
Um auf 127.0.0.1:49342 zuzugreifen, kannst du diese Adresse direkt in die Adresszeile deines Browsers eingeben. Wenn du einen lokalen Webserver auf deinem Computer laufen hast, etwa mit einem Tool wie XAMPP oder Node.js, wird dieser auf Port 49342 lauschen. In diesem Fall öffnet sich die lokale Anwendung im Browser. Ebenso kannst du mit Befehlszeilentools wie curl
oder Postman
gezielt Anfragen an diesen Port senden, um die Funktionalität von Webdiensten zu testen. Es ist wichtig sicherzustellen, dass der Dienst, den du verwenden möchtest, tatsächlich auf diesem Port läuft, andernfalls wirst du eine Fehlermeldung erhalten.
Anwendungsfälle für 127.0.0.1:49342
127.0.0.1:49342 ist eine äußerst nützliche Kombination, insbesondere für Entwickler und Tester. Hier sind einige der wichtigsten Anwendungsfälle:
- Lokales Testen von Webanwendungen: Entwickler verwenden diese IP-Adresse und Portnummer, um ihre Anwendungen lokal auszuführen, bevor sie diese auf einem Live-Server bereitstellen.
- API-Tests: Wenn du eine API entwickelst, kannst du Anfragen an localhost:49342 senden, um sicherzustellen, dass die API korrekt funktioniert, ohne dass sie öffentlich zugänglich ist.
- Datenbankentwicklung: Entwickler können auf 127.0.0.1:49342 zugreifen, um Datenbankverbindungen zu testen, ohne externe Datenbankserver zu benötigen.
- Software- und Netzwerkfehlerbehebung: Wenn du Netzwerkprobleme beheben musst, hilft es, lokale Verbindungen über 127.0.0.1 zu testen, um sicherzustellen, dass die Netzwerkinfrastruktur ordnungsgemäß funktioniert.
Häufige Fehlerbehebung bei 127.0.0.1:49342
Es gibt einige häufig auftretende Fehler, wenn du versuchst, auf 127.0.0.1:49342 zuzugreifen. Hier sind einige Probleme und Lösungen:
- Verbindung verweigert (Connection Refused): Dies tritt auf, wenn kein Dienst auf dem angegebenen Port lauscht. Stelle sicher, dass der lokale Server korrekt gestartet wurde und auf Port 49342 hört.
- Port bereits in Gebrauch: Wenn der Port 49342 bereits von einer anderen Anwendung verwendet wird, musst du entweder den Dienst neu starten oder den Port für deinen lokalen Server ändern.
- Firewall blockiert den Zugriff: Deine Firewall könnte den Zugang zu 127.0.0.1 blockieren. Überprüfe die Firewall-Einstellungen und stelle sicher, dass lokale Verbindungen zugelassen werden.
In den meisten Fällen lassen sich diese Probleme schnell beheben, indem du die Konfigurationen überprüfst oder den Dienst neu startest.
Fazit
127.0.0.1:49342 ist eine unverzichtbare Kombination für Entwickler, die ihre Anwendungen lokal testen möchten. Mit der localhost-Adresse 127.0.0.1 und einer spezifischen Portnummer wie 49342 können Entwickler ihre Webanwendungen sicher und effizient testen, bevor sie diese öffentlich zugänglich machen. Fehlerbehebung und Sicherheitsüberlegungen sind ebenfalls wichtig, um sicherzustellen, dass der Testprozess reibungslos abläuft. Wenn du die richtige Nutzung von localhost und Portnummern verstehst, kannst du deine Entwicklungsumgebung optimal konfigurieren und auf potenzielle Probleme schnell reagieren.
FAQs
1. Was bedeutet 127.0.0.1?
127.0.0.1 ist die Loopback-Adresse für deinen eigenen Computer, mit der du Netzwerkverbindungen testen kannst, ohne mit anderen Geräten im Netzwerk zu kommunizieren.
2. Warum wird 127.0.0.1 verwendet?
127.0.0.1 wird verwendet, um lokale Netzwerkdienste zu testen und Anwendungen ohne Internetzugang auszuführen. Es ist sicher und ideal für die Entwicklung und Fehlerbehebung.
3. Was ist der Unterschied zwischen einer IP-Adresse und einer Portnummer?
Die IP-Adresse identifiziert den Computer im Netzwerk, während die Portnummer einen spezifischen Dienst auf diesem Computer kennzeichnet, um die Kommunikation zu steuern.
4. Wie kann ich auf 127.0.0.1:49342 zugreifen?
Du kannst 127.0.0.1:49342 einfach in deinem Browser eingeben oder mit Tools wie curl
oder Postman
Anfragen an diesen Port senden, um lokale Dienste zu testen.